New Features

The current CA DLP Network releases include the following enhancements:

Support for Linux Server Platform

CA DLP Network 14.0 runs on commodity rack servers running CentOS 6.0.

Confirm that the server matches the documented Linux server hardware specification. Install the CentOS Operating System from the image that you download from the CA Support site.

Full instructions for installing and configuring CA DLP Network 14.0 are included in the CA DLP Network Implementation Guide.

Support for Bivio 7000 Appliances

CA DLP Network r12.5 now runs on Bivio 7000 appliances. The hardware configuration for these appliances includes four pairs of data inspection ports. This lets you monitor traffic on up to four separate network segments using a single Bivio 7000 appliance.

If Upgrading From Version r12.0

If you are upgrading from CA DLP Network 12.0, note the following new features:

Set up Filters in CA DLP Network Console

(Bivio 7000 appliances only) If upgrading from version 12.0, be aware that you can now configure network filters and application filters in the CA DLP Network Console. You no longer need to edit nbapolicy.xml directly.

Use Direction to Filter SMTP Email Captures

You can set up application filters to capture outbound or inbound SMTP emails. That is, you can separately target emails sent from or to specific computers:

Use the SMTPSRC protocol to identify emails sent from specific IP addresses.

Use the SMTPDEST protocol to identify emails sent to specific IP addresses.

NNTP News Events Captured As Emails

CA DLP can capture and apply policy to messages posted to or read from newsgroups. CA DLP applies Outgoing Email policy triggers to these NNTP news events. 

Attachments are now correctly captured and displayed.

CPU Screen Shows Current Network Traffic Rates

The CPU screen in the CA DLP Network Console has been enhanced to include a 'MBits/sec' column. This column shows rates of network traffic passing through each Application Processor CPU on the Bivio appliance.
